Summary/Abstract: With the study it is tried to determine how Yeni İstanbul Newspaper comprehended the military intervention realized on 27 May 1960. Yeni İstanbul Newspaper, which began to be published in 1949 in İstanbul as a political, economic and independent daily newspaper and whose name was changed in 1973 as İstanbul and which took the name Yeni İstanbul again in 1981 and was closed in the same year, is recalled as a press organ which was the supporter of Justice Party in the history of Turkish press. Yeni İstanbul Newspaper followed a publication line based on anti-communism and defense of sacred and morale. The newspaper struggled for the fact that the voter base of Democrat Party did not disperse after the 27th Maythrough its publication line and placed wrtings and articles in its papers claiming that Justice Party was the successor of Democrat Party after the establishment of Justice Party. It should be stated that no enough data about Yeni İstanbul Newspaper is existent in the literature of history of Turkish press. Therefore, it is thought that the study will be a valuable contribution to the literature in the sense of removing this deficiency at a certain rate. The study is formed of three parts. In the first part the publication line of Yeni İstanbul Newspaper is came to light, in the second part the approach of the newspaper toward economic, political and social problems is summarized and in the third part the comprehension of 27th May of the newspaper is given to place. It is thought that the study is important in the sense of contributing in the discussions on the legitimacy of 27th May.
